Transaction ce999824afbaed3a3e1feb4880b67445d79cbe6b034b1447c22d38cec15e763e

32 Input
2 Outputs
  • ce999824afbaed3a3e1feb4880b67445d79cbe6b034b1447c22d38cec15e763e:0
  • value  173208
    address  1DKNhASNKz6rSwVctPfaXp45Hqdq5CF59A
  • ce999824afbaed3a3e1feb4880b67445d79cbe6b034b1447c22d38cec15e763e:1
  • value  7379032
    address  35bqc7rYd2tpUmRTd68xPAB5PB34nHsQu2